> John W. Linville:
> o libata: SMART support via ATA pass-thru

I'll just add a big ack for these two patches. I have been using these extensively now for a couple
of weeks on a 14 drive array spread over 12 Maxtor Drives on Promise SATA150TX4 Controllers and 1
WD2500BB on a VIA controller by way of an SIL PATA->SATA bridge polling all drives hourly for full
SMART stats and running daily self tests while also testing heavy drive usage patterns and manual
SMART polling and have not encountered any data corruption.

Read that as "I have tried really, really hard to break it and as yet been unable to".
